Our Homeschool Routine lately

For those who are interested, this is our homeschool setup as of late. A loose interpretation of the Workbox Method.
Basically, the big kids have a color & tag type, and work through their boxes every school day. In their boxes they have work assignments that they can do on their own. The little kids have one box each with a few activities to keep them busy and teach them basic things like phonics, counting, handwriting, etc. There are reading times every day that we do together, and other tags for piano practice, chores, etc. I'll also include fun activities like a puzzle, outdoor activity, or online educational games to keep it from getting boring. This has been a life saver with a newborn! I know once I start working at the farmers' market again that this system will keep school going smoothly.
